Barnala, Oct. 6 -- Three persons were arrested in connection with the murder of Sukhbinder Singh Calcutta, son of a former sarpanch, at Sehna bus stand in Barnala, deputy inspector general (Patiala range) Kuldeep Singh Chahal said on Sunday. The accused have been identified as Harjinder Singh alias Jinder, Gurdeep Das alias Deepi Bawa and Jagwinder Singh alias Paplu, all residents of Sehna village. An illegal .32-bore pistol, three live cartridges and an i20 car have been seized.
DIG Chahal said the deceased's family mentioned political rivalry in its complaint but a detailed investigation is being carried out to ascertain the exact motive behind the crime.
